TIRANA, Oct. 9 – Germany says Albania needs to continue reforms strengthening rule of law and improving the business climate in order to become more appealing to German investors considering huge untapped potential in a series of sectors. German Ambassador to Albania Susanne Schutz says Albania has great development potential in several sectors, including tourism, green energy, but also agriculture and services. “But in all those sectors, it is equally important to create the necessary general conditions for potential investors, be they local or foreign ones.
